site stats

Select from group by having

WebThe GROUP BY is an optional clause of the SELECT statement. The GROUP BY clause allows you to group rows based on values of one or more columns. It returns one row for each group. The following shows the basic syntax of the GROUP BY clause: SELECT column1, column2, aggregate_function (column3) FROM table_name GROUP BY column1, column2; WebDec 20, 2024 · To understand GROUP BY, we’ll use a different dataset called transactions. It contains transactional data for an online retailer: Example #1 The GROUP BY operator is …

HAVING with GROUP BY in MySQL - TutorialsPoint

WebSELECT Country, COUNT(Id) AS Customers FROM Customer GROUP BY Country HAVING COUNT(Id) > 10 Try it live Result: 3 records HAVING and ORDER BY Problem: List the … serim guardian water hardness https://annuitech.com

SQL HAVING - W3School

WebNov 12, 2024 · The HAVING clause can reference those columns named in aggregate functions (even those not grouped) in addition to any GROUP BY columns. HAVING is responsible for eliminating rows after aggregate functions or grouping has been applied. You can reference non-aggregated columns in the HAVING clause although doing so has … WebNow, use the HAVING clause to filter the grouped result further. For example, the following returns the rows where the total salary is more than 200000 using the HAVING clause. Example: HAVING Clause. SELECT dept_id, SUM(salary) AS "Total Salary" FROM employee GROUP BY dept_id HAVING SUM(salary) > 200000; Note that the group is formed on the ... WebGROUP BY in oracle database can be defined as a clause which when used with SELECT statement can be used to arrange the identical data in a table to groups or clusters and … ser ilyn payne on got

PostgreSQL: Filter Grouped Data using HAVING Clause

Category:SQL Server HAVING Clause - SQL Server Tutorial

Tags:Select from group by having

Select from group by having

SQL GROUP BY Statement - W3School

WebFeb 4, 2024 · The SELECT statement used in the GROUP BY clause can only be used contain column names, aggregate functions, constants and expressions. SQL Having Clause is … WebFeb 10, 2024 · The HAVING clause offers an optional filter clause that will filter the rowset at the group level. In other words, the predicate in the HAVING clause will be applied to the …

Select from group by having

Did you know?

WebYou can use GROUP BY with aggregate functions, such as SUM () or MAX (), to summarize the data and enable you to roll up query results rather than having to process the individual records in your code. [GROUP BY fieldGroupByList] fieldGroupByList specifies a list of one or more fields, separated by commas, that you want to group by. WebMar 6, 2024 · To use HAVING with GROUPBY in MySQL, the following is the syntax. Here, we have set a condition under HAVING to get check for maximum value condition −. SELECT …

WebThe SQL Grouping_ID () is the SQL function which is used to compute the level of grouping. It can only be used with SELECT statement, HAVING clause, or ORDERED BY clause when … WebFeb 9, 2024 · The fundamental difference between WHERE and HAVING is this: WHERE selects input rows before groups and aggregates are computed (thus, it controls which rows go into the aggregate computation), whereas HAVING selects group rows after groups and aggregates are computed.

WebFeb 28, 2024 · HAVING is typically used with a GROUP BY clause. When GROUP BY is not used, there is an implicit single, aggregated group. Transact-SQL syntax conventions … WebSELECT Employees.LastName, COUNT(Orders.OrderID) AS NumberOfOrders. FROM (Orders. INNER JOIN Employees ON Orders.EmployeeID = Employees.EmployeeID) GROUP BY LastName. HAVING COUNT(Orders.OrderID) > 10; Try it Yourself ». The following SQL statement lists if the employees "Davolio" or "Fuller" have registered more than 25 orders:

WebDec 4, 2024 · Group By: used to group similar items based on conditions; Having: select the rows among the group; Order by: it will specify the order; As: it is used for an alias; Select …

WebThe HAVING clause in Access specifies which grouped records are displayed in a SELECT statement with a GROUP BY clause. After GROUP BY combines records, HAVING displays … the tastesmithsWeb这还要从sql查询的关键字执行顺序来分析,select语句各关键字的执行顺序是: from -> where -> group by -> having -> select -> order by. 从上在的顺序可以看出,order by是对查 … serim soonsoft co krWebYou could also use the SQL MIN function to return the name of each department and the minimum salary in the department. The SQL HAVING clause will return only those departments where the minimum salary is greater than $35,000. SELECT department, MIN (salary) AS "Lowest salary" FROM employees GROUP BY department HAVING MIN … serim and hyeongjunWebTo specify a condition for groups, you use the HAVING clause. The HAVING clause is often used with the GROUP BY clause in the SELECT statement. If you use a HAVING clause without a GROUP BY clause, the HAVING clause behaves like the WHERE clause. The following illustrates the syntax of the HAVING clause: serim guardian blood leak test stripsWebMay 13, 2024 · HAVING is to look for eligible conditions. For example, we take the example just now and continue to do it. If today we want to see the result only with GNP exceeding 500,000, we can add the HAVING instruction at the end. select Continent, Name, max(GNP) from country group by Continent having max(GNP) > 500000; seri mesh for breast implantsWebJun 24, 2024 · 1 Answer Sorted by: 16 Based on this Google Forum answer, I've nested the query: =QUERY ( QUERY ( final!H2:H, "SELECT H, COUNT (H) GROUP BY H ORDER BY COUNT (H) DESC" ), "WHERE Col2 > 1") Note that the column reference in the outer query is case sensitive, and must be exactly Col2. Share Improve this answer Follow answered Jun 24, … serim techWebAug 19, 2024 · The HAVING clause with SQL COUNT () function can be used to set a condition with the select statement. The HAVING clause is used instead of WHERE clause … ser ilyn payne in game of thrones